Heat index

In February, the average heat index is appraised at a fiery hot 38°C (100.4°F). Implement additional cautionary measures, heat cramps and heat exhaustion could occur. Prolonged activity might induce heatstroke.
It is important to note that the heat index values are for shaded areas and light wind scenarios. Facing direct sunlight may hike up the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'real feel' or 'apparent temperature', represents the fusion of temperature and moisture in the air to suggest how warm it feels. The individual's impression of temperature can be shaped by additional aspects such as metabolic variations, physical activity, and clothing. Given the impact of direct sunlight, it's noteworthy that the felt temperature can rise by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values hold particular significance for children. Typically, children face more danger than adults as they usually perspire less. Their larger skin surface relative to their small bodies and increased heat output from their activities enhance their risk.
For the human body, perspiration is the go-to method to regulate temperature, using sweat's evaporation to dissipate warmth. Under high air temperature and high humidity (high heat index) conditions, the body's ability to perspire is compromised, increasing the sensation of heat. When heat gain exceeds the level the body can remove, body temperature begins to rise, and heat-related illnesses and disorders may develop.

Average temperature in February - Mamonal, Colombia
Average temperature in February
Mamonal, Colombia
  • Average high temperature in February: 31.1°C

The warmest months (with the highest average high temperature) are February, June and July (31.1°C).
The months with the lowest average high temperature are October and November (29.8°C).

  • Average low temperature in February: 26.1°C

The month with the highest average low temperature is June (26.9°C).
The coldest month (with the lowest average low temperature) is January (25.8°C).

Average rainfall in February - Mamonal, Colombia
Average rainfall in February
Mamonal, Colombia
  • Average rainfall in February: 3mm

The wettest month (with the highest rainfall) is October (221mm).
The driest month (with the least rainfall) is February (3mm).

Average rainfall days in February - Mamonal, Colombia
Average rainfall days in February
Mamonal, Colombia
  • Average rainfall days in February: 2.6 days

The month with the highest number of rainy days is October (28.2 days).
The month with the least rainy days is February (2.6 days).
